What changes before converting EPS to PPM
EPS is usually vector artwork, so conversion can rasterize shapes into pixels.
PPM is a specialist image format with workflow-specific conversion requirements.

Quality, file size and compatibility
PPM output should be chosen for the actual destination: web pages need small files, archives need predictable compatibility, design handoff may need transparency, and camera workflows may need color accuracy. ImageConvert separates live routes from advanced routes so a visitor is not tricked into downloading a file with the wrong extension or missing animation/layers.
For lossy outputs such as JPG, JPEG, JFIF and many WEBP settings, quality can reduce file size but permanently changes pixels. For lossless or alpha-friendly outputs such as PNG and some WEBP settings, transparency and sharp graphics can be preserved when the source data supports it. Professional formats require explicit color management and metadata handling.
